A trapezoid has bases measuring 7 cm and 13 cm, and a height of 6 cm. What is its area?

The area of a trapezoid is A = (1/2) * (base1 + base2) * height. A = (1/2) * (7 + 13) * 6. A = (1/2) * 20 * 6. A = 10 * 6 = 60 cm².
